Transaction afa6e8f96da2a1768a89ecc1a14133dc8a63ce824834f9b275f42f1c973946e1

10 Input
2 Outputs
  • afa6e8f96da2a1768a89ecc1a14133dc8a63ce824834f9b275f42f1c973946e1:0
  • value  2554394042
    address  3Qao4xN61LCK8DMgwiPAfjffL3yKdHKzsH
  • afa6e8f96da2a1768a89ecc1a14133dc8a63ce824834f9b275f42f1c973946e1:1
  • value  259891860
    address  332Nwkbx4Jsh4gNYQPirB6pw9nUg7mN8mo